(FROM THE ARTICLE: U.S. Rep. Peter Roskam found himself in the national spotlight last year after critics said he refused to meet with constituents and dodged requests to hold a town-hall style public meeting. Roskam, however, dismissed the traditional in-person format as unproductive and boasted of his ability to reach far more people via convenient telephone town halls, which are arranged by his campaign. As election season returns. so does the debate over the way candidates communicate with voters. . .Roskam, of Wheaton, has been in office since 2007 and conducts tele-town halls once a month. The system auto-dials people in the district and invites them to join the call to listen or get in a queue for the chance to ask a question. While there is generally a specific topic assigned for each event, Roskam does not limit the questions to the theme. In a typical call, about a dozen people get the chance to ask questions. The calls allow Roskam’s office to “reach people where they are, in their homes, while maintaining the one-on-one, personal interactions,” according to Roskam’s office. Roskam has taken calls from both supporters and critics during the forums, which are arranged via his campaign website, roskamforcongress.com. “In these meetings, we engage in open dialogue where they share their perspective,” Roskam said. “Reasonable people can disagree, and I’ve met with people from all different walks of life holding many different views on any number of issues.” Roskam’s challenger in the November election, Democrat Sean Casten, a businessman from Downers Grove, is pushing the sitting congressman to engage in more public in-person forums. Instead, Roskam quickly called for a series of debates the day after Casten was declared winner of the March Democratic primary. . .U.S. Rep. Randy Hultgren has conducted meetings with veterans and other town halls, including one in St. Charles last year that attracted about 750 supporters and opponents. But Cindy Mundell, a 67-year-old Naperville resident, has lobbied Hultgren of Plano, to hold more in-person town halls. “He is supposed to be listening to and representing us,” Mundell said. “He claims the majority of his constituents approve the way he votes, and I feel that is unlikely.” Democrat Lauren Underwood is challenging Hultgren in the general election.)

(FROM THE ARTICLE: It was almost three years ago that we warned that the College of DuPage Board was risking the public’s money in what we described as its “obsessive and oddly venomous” fixation with the destruction of onetime-president Robert Breuder. While allowing that reasonable people could disagree with Breuder’s style and performance, we also noted that his successor Joseph Collins conceded the controversies that enveloped him were “exaggerated” and his board nemesis Kathy Hamilton acknowledged they were “political.” . . .The legal case has yet to play out so theoretically, we suppose, the college could still win that gamble. But as of our latest tabulation in January, the college’s legal bills in the case had already reached $527,600 and who knows if that’s all of it. Transparency, thy name has not been COD when it comes to all the costs. What we do know is that those bills are going to climb considerably higher. And if the college loses, it not only would be on the hook for whatever damages Breuder wins but most likely also his legal bills as well as the college’s. It’s possible the college’s insurance will pay much of the legal bills. Comforting, although if so, it undoubtedly would affect its future premiums. But it’s also possible its insurer could end up challenging its responsibility if it’s found that the college egregiously mistreated Breuder.)

(FROM THE ARTICLE: Facebook’s mishandling of its users’ personal information prompted stiff penalties from the U.S. government in 2011 — including a requirement that the social giant submit to regular privacy checkups for the next two decades. However, Facebook got to handpick its own reviewers, global accounting firm PwC, which didn’t appear to catch marketers, political consultants and malicious actors as they tapped public and private profile data on Facebook without users’ permission or knowledge, even years after the social giant’s first major privacy mishap.)

(FROM THE ARTICLE: The leader of the board that oversees the DuPage Election Commission offered to resign after the blunder that delayed the release of election results for hours during last month’s primary. Cathy Ficker Terrill, chairwoman of the election commission board, said Wednesday a vendor “made a terrible mistake” when it provided faulty ballot-like cards needed to close DuPage’s optical scan voting machines. . .While the commission is considering possible legal action against the vendor, Ficker Terrill said she takes personal responsibility for what happened. “The election commission failed the public,” Ficker Terrill said. “I take ownership of that. I willingly accept the blame for the error.” She said she offered her resignation to the man who appointed her to the three-person panel, county board Chairman Dan Cronin. So far, Cronin hasn’t responded. Ficker Terrill also read a formal apology during an election commission meeting on Tuesday.)

(FROM THE ARTICLE: An obscure White House office responsible for recruiting and vetting thousands of political appointees has suffered from inexperience and a shortage of staff, hobbling the Trump administration’s efforts to place qualified people in key posts across government, documents and interviews show. At the same time, two office leaders have spotty records themselves: a college dropout with arrests for drunken driving and bad checks and a lance corporal in the Marine Corps reserves with arrests for assault, disorderly conduct, fleeing an officer and underage drinking. The Presidential Personnel Office (PPO) is little known outside political circles. But it has far-reaching influence as a gateway for the appointed officials who carry out the president’s policies and run federal agencies.)
